What can change the result?
Select fries explicitly labeled as plain chicken strips and rice flour batter without any pre-mixed seasoning blends or concentrated garlic and onion extracts commonly used in commercial prep. Verify that the frying station uses clean oil free from prior onion or vegetable preparations to prevent cross-contamination during cooking. Replace commercial dipping sauces with plain mayonnaise and fresh lemon to maintain brightness without triggering FODMAP sensitivity. Serving with plain salads ensures complete digestive control.

Is Chicken Fries low FODMAP?
Chicken Fries is currently listed as high FODMAP in this database. The result should be read with the listed portion: No safe serving size.
Does portion size matter?
Yes. FODMAP load depends on quantity and can also be affected by other foods eaten in the same meal.
Can everyone with IBS tolerate it?
No food result predicts individual tolerance. A dietitian can help interpret symptoms, portions, and reintroduction challenges.
